Who We Are

At JD.com, also known as JINGDONG, we are building one of the world’s most trusted technology and supply chain ecosystems. What started as a bold idea in China has evolved into a NASDAQ-listed, Fortune 44 global enterprise serving over 700 million active customers. Powered by advanced logistics, innovative technology, and a commitment to integrity, JD.com operates across retail, logistics, technology, property and more, creating solutions that make everyday life smarter, faster, and more connected.

Our Global Reach

JD.com is expanding its international footprint through a digitally intelligent, cross-border supply chain and world-class logistics network, supported by platforms such as Joybuy, which brings trusted products to customers worldwide. Today, our teams operate across China, the U.S., U.K., Netherlands, France, Germany, Spain, Brazil, Hungary, Japan, South Korea, Australia, Thailand, Vietnam, Malaysia, Indonesia, Saudi Arabia, the UAE and beyond, reaching customers in every corner of the world.

What You'll Do

  • Develop, execute and optimize long-term strategic procurement plans covering European warehousing, trucking and last-mile courier services, aligning with the company's overall business development goals.
  • Lead the identification, evaluation and onboarding of high-quality suppliers; deeply tap and integrate underlying trucking resources (FTL/LTL), warehousing resources and last-mile courier resources to build a comprehensive, stable and cost-competitive logistics supplier ecosystem.
  • Lead complex negotiations on long-term cooperation agreements, pricing, SLAs and payment terms with core suppliers across warehousing, trucking and last-mile scenarios to achieve overall cost optimization and service quality upgrading.
  • Establish and improve a systematic supplier management system, including performance evaluation, hierarchical management and incentive mechanisms, to drive continuous improvement of supplier service capabilities across all procurement scenarios.
  • Monitor and conduct in-depth analysis of European logistics market trends (warehousing, trucking, last-mile), regulatory changes and industry risks; proactively adjust procurement strategies and propose effective risk prevention and control solutions.
  • Collaborate cross-functionally with operations, sales, finance and other departments to coordinate procurement resources across multiple scenarios and ensure the smooth operation of the end-to-end logistics supply chain.

About You

  • 5+ years of experience in European integrated logistics procurement (covering warehousing, trucking and last-mile courier).
  • Profound industry experience and in-depth insight into the European contract logistics market; extensive and high-quality local resources including underlying trucking resources, warehousing suppliers and last-mile courier service providers.
  • Proven track record of successful strategic procurement planning and implementation across multiple logistics scenarios, with significant achievements in cost optimization, supplier ecosystem construction; excellent complex negotiation and contract management capabilities.
